Topics Covered

  1. CRISPR Biology and Genome Editing: This module covers the fundamental principles of CRISPR systems and their applications in genome editing.
  2. Guide RNA Design: This module focuses on the design and optimization of guide RNAs for CRISPR-Cas9 systems.
  3. Off-Target Prediction Algorithms: Students will learn about computational tools and algorithms used to predict off-target effects.
  4. Experimental Validation: This module covers techniques for validating CRISPR edits and assessing off-target effects in experimental settings.
  5. Ethical and Regulatory Considerations: This module addresses the ethical implications and regulatory frameworks surrounding CRISPR technology.
  6. Advanced CRISPR Technologies: Students will explore recent advancements and novel applications of CRISPR, including base editing and prime editing.
